Delozier Initiative to Clarify Veterans Benefits Passes the House

Oct. 08, 2024

HARRISBURG-Language directly from Rep. Sheryl M. Delozier's (R-Cumberland) House Bill 2083 passed the House unanimously this week as an amendment to Senate Bill 1080. Delozier's contribution would correct a state-level discrepancy, ensuring veterans and their spouses receive the Vital Statistics fee waiver they are entitled to for death certificates.

"Cumberland County is home to about 17,000 veterans and numerous funeral homes," said Delozier. "The need for this legislation was brought to me by a New Cumberland funeral home in the 88th District last year, when confusion arose over a notice by the Department of Health that suddenly changed the policy surrounding free death certificates for veterans.

"Department of Health interpretation of the law made it so spouses of predeceased veterans could not obtain the fee waiver. I believe this interpretation is wrong; and my amendment would ensure the death certificate fee is waived for the spouse of a veteran, regardless of whether the veteran predeceased or survived their spouse.

"I believe when a person serves our country, their family also serves and deserves the respect to be entitled to the benefit of having the fees waived for official government documentation. I'm glad this amendment was adopted with unanimous, bipartisan support, and I look forward to seeing Senate Bill 1080 signed into law for our vets and their families," concluded Delozier.
